LHS Cheer team receives state sportsmanship award

WISCONSIN RAPIDS – The Wisconsin Rapids Lincoln High School (LHS) Cheer and Stunt team recently received the Co-Sportsmanship Award by the Wisconsin Association of Cheer & Pom Coaches (WACPC), for the 2018-19 season.

The Jaci Kosin Sportsmanship Award is given out annually to one high school cheer and one high school dance team and is determined by the team’s behavior and treatment of others

Selection is a collaboration of input from sport officials, management, and staff, as well as WACPC staff and members and state competition hotel staff.
